Output df29c636a3cdef21dedb240d57ae4061ea835847c277440f83c3286d859ab797:65

value
21000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c7c1ac48e7cf25b31509efea541feaece27f056 OP_EQUALVERIFY OP_CHECKSIG
address
1KeDX52sw9xb4EeTEXD9sZB5a5RR6uaJya
transaction
df29c636a3cdef21dedb240d57ae4061ea835847c277440f83c3286d859ab797
spent
true